Address

RYL3MbLtR25SUEWc1qrjjSPSs81o4kxFHbCopy

Total Received

16322.95903 RVN

Total Sent

16322.95903 RVN

№ Transactions

3095

Final Balance

0 RVN

Transactions
Filter